"I'm leaving here the day after tomorrow."
Derek turned his head so that he could meet Maxine's gaze as she spoke, that small but genuine smile on his lips, like it always seemed to be when he was with her.
"After that ... "
As Maxine spoke, and especially when she let her words trail off, Derek felt an incredible desire to stand up and kiss her, likely alleviating any and all doubts she might still have about him or them. Despite that desire though, he remained where he was, looking at her and listening to her, knowing that she had more to say, and wanting to give her the opportunity to get everything off her chest before he responded.
"I'll be staying reasonably close by. There's no rush...Maybe you should just ... take a holiday from here to start with ... and see how that works out for you ... "
Derek's gaze glazed over a bit when Maxine finished speaking. It was an option that he hadn't actually considered, and an option that was much safer for both of them. It would look incredibly suspicious if he quit and left at the same time that she did. However, if he took a vacation and "decided" on that vacation that he wanted to quit, it would look far more natural.
When Derek snapped back into the present once more, his brown gaze moved to meet Maxine's once more.
"I think that is a very good idea. It is safer for both of us, and looks far less suspicious if I end up deciding to do what I hope that both of us still want me to do..."
Derek let his words trail off, but his gaze still didn't linger from Maxine's. No, he held it for a long time, wanting to show her his conviction, even in this time of confusion and potential danger of sorts.
After letting his words trail off, Derek rose to his feet once more. He gave one last look at the beautiful sight filling the sky before turning towards Maxine once more. He let his gaze wander back and forth, scanning the area between them and the resort, making sure the coast was clear before he stepped up properly beside her. He moved one of his hands beneath her chin and tilted it upwards as he bent down, giving her a quick but passionate kiss. His hand moved from her chin to her neck, holding her gently to that kiss for it's duration before forcing himself to pull back once more. His brown gaze was still strong and steady when he met her hazel gaze for what was likely to be the last time that night.
"You know how to reach me, should you have need of me or a desire to see me. I am still at your service for as long as you desire it...Maxine..."
As Derek finished, letting his words trail off once more, he stepped back from Maxine's lounge chair, still facing her for one more step backwards before turning from her and heading towards the employee quarters once more.
